syscrusher: So, the story opens up considerably once one gets far into it. When I played a couple of hours of Metro 2033, it was the definition of linear game play.
It's inspired by a book (though it takes some liberty with what happens) , so there's some level of linearity as you progress from stations to stations (as you can't decide yourself where you want to go, it's not open world at all), but some of the level are big enough to get some exploration too so it does not feel you're locked in a rail.

While the game story is good with some interesting twists and surprise, the book is -a lot- better than the game , very recommended reading.

too bad the books sequels Metro 2034 and 2035 are nowhere as good as 2033 was.
Interestingly, the game sequels of Metro 2033 (Last Light and Exodus) have nearly nothing to do with the books anymore and are basically closer to a what if or alternate universe.

I've been playing several missions of Nexus - The Jupiter Incident as it was given away by gog recently, and it's a very good space strategy game.

Originally that game was developped as being Imperium Galactica 3 but unfortunate series of event let the project to be abandonned but the game basis (you can find the old IG3 demo of a battle between 2 fleets somewhere probably, it was rather awesome for its time) somehow survived and led into Nexus - The Jupiter Incident.

Unfortunately it was no more 4X , so no planet management, no fleet moving through a star map (you can see that the star map still exist from the original concept, except you can't move anything by yourself anymore) , it's now "only" a campaign a la Homeworld but without the ship buildings ,it's more similar in concept to something like good old Ground Control as you start missions with a fixed fleet (you can still tweak your ship equipment pre-mission).

The story so far is very good and what's happening is interesting.

I found funny in an early mission the tutorial suggest you to use the Artillery mode of your main ship to shoot long range missiles at a target, but if you actually do that, the shockwaves of the explosion of your missile will badly damage an allied warship that an optional objective is to save , leading you to fail that optional objective because the warship will be too damaged :D

Too bad there is no skirmish mode with the game with you setting up player and AI fleets, it would have increased the replay value
